Goethe, born on August 28, 1749, in Frankfurt am Main, Germany, was a versatile and influential figure in German literature and science. He is best known for his works of poetry and prose, including "Faust," "The Sorrows of Young Werther," and "Elective Affinities." Goethe's intellectual curiosity extended far beyond literature, and he made significant contributions to various scientific fields, including anatomy, botany, and color theory. In fact, he is considered one of the pioneers of the science of color, having conducted extensive research on the subject.
